Promotion and Protection of Human Rights in the Philippines

A/HRC/RES/41/2No PDF available

Who created this mandate?

A Resolution of the General Assembly, under agenda item 2Annual report of the United Nations High Commissioner for Human Rights and reports of the Office of the High Commissioner and the Secretary-General, published in 2019.

What subjects does this mandate have?

8 topics
AccountabilityCrime PreventionDisappearance of PersonsExtralegal ExecutionsHuman RightsInternational CooperationPhilippinesReport Preparation

What does this mandate say?

3 operative paragraphs
1
Urges the Government of the Philippines to take all necessary measures to prevent extrajudicial killings and enforced disappearances, to carry out impartial investigations and to hold perpetrators accountable, in accordance with international norms and standards, including on due process and the rule of law;
2
Calls upon the Government of the Philippines to cooperate with the Office of the United Nations High Commissioner for Human Rights and the mechanisms of the Human Rights Council, including by facilitating country visits and preventing and refraining from all acts of intimidation or retaliation;
3
Requests the High Commissioner to prepare a comprehensive written report on the situation of human rights in the Philippines and to present it to the Human Rights Council at its forty-fourth session, to be followed by an enhanced interactive dialogue.
